EXETER - Forty-nine
members and visitors .
attended the Exeter
Senior Citizens potluck
meal on April 6 at 6 p.m.
Mary Ford and her com-
mittee were in charge of
the program.
Door prize winners were
Doris Sillery, Humphrey
Arthur and Laura Sillery.
Lila Ellis reported on the
bingo games at the Villa.
Upcoming activities
include: a bus trip to
Orillia an April 21; the
Spring Rally in Seaforth
on April 14; and
Volunteer Day at
Huronview on April 13.
Marian Frayne won the
Ways and Means draw on
a Decadent Ice Cream
Dessert.
Easter bonnet parade
winners were June Hillen,
Almira Ford and Gerald
McFalls.
Tom and Rose Merrigan
and Gord Smith favoured
the group with several
musical numbers, Shirley
Kirk gave a reading on
'Hugging'. Bernice Ford
gave a reading on
'Smiles'.
The next meeting will be
held May 4, a potluck din-
ner at 6 p.m. at Exeter
Legion.
